The IIITB COMET Foundation will focus on fostering research driven projects that aim on expanding the frontiers of knowledge in the ACS area, developing indigenous research and IPR leading to possible products/Transfer of Technology that can have national and international impact. To this end, we have floated call for proposals in two categories of ACS projects (please see our Call For Proposals page). The timelines of these projects range from three to four years. The focus of the projects can range from generating foundational knowledge to development of novel prototypes, IPR, papers published in reputed peer-reviewed venues, and niche manpower training. The above research-oriented work may lead to some start-ups, Transfer of Technology (ToT) and products.  

 

Category 1

Total 4 years; break up given below

Areas of Focus: Research and development in the areas of Reconfigurable Intelligent Surfaces (RIS).

 

Eligibility Criteria: an academic institute, or a consortium of academic institutes and industry lead by a reputed academic institute, or a consortium of academic institutes with following experiences,

  • The people involved in the project would have prior experience in wireless networks research.

 

Expected Output (Total 4 years):

  • The submitted proposal should have a clear three-years-timeline on the proposed research problem with expected milestones & deliverables, and proof of concept (if any).
  • Additional 1 year (4th year, or from second year onwards to fourth year) to plan the commercialization/transfer of technology to industry, possible starting of startup(s), sharing of IP/IPR with industry or academia for revenue generation.  
  • Skilled Human resource development in the areas related to the proposal, which makes them eligible to get a job or found their own company as entrepreneurs.
  • Two workshops related to the project for knowledge dissemination to academia and industry.
  • IP/IPR (Patents).
  • Papers (published in reputable peer reviewed venues (Journals and International Conferences)).

 

Funding: The proposal should include a year wise recurring and non-recurring heading expenditures.

  • In the above expenditure, how much does the proposal need from this TIH?
  • Is there any co-funding source to support the above activity of R&D related to RIS and beyond? If yes, what is the relationship of IPR sharing with this TIH?

 

Review: There will be a review by the TIH once every six months. The review will cover both the technical progress and the financial expenditure. The TIH has all the rights to withdraw support based on the progress.

Category 2

Total 4 years; break up given below

Areas of Focus: Research and Development of 5G and beyond base station technologies.

 

Eligibility Criteria: a reputed academic institute, or a consortium of academic institutes and industry lead by a reputed academic institute, or a consortium of academic institutes with following experiences:

  • The leadership involved in the project should have prior experience in 4G/5G wireless research and contributions to 3GPP/IEEE/TSDSI standards.
  • The leadership involved in the project should have R&D experience in Physical Layer or MAC or RRC or Control Layer or Core Network elements.
  • The leadership of the group preferably should have prior experience in chip design and implementation of Physical or MAC or RRC or control layers algorithms.
  • The leadership should have a proven track record of executing and delivering similar projects (at least one) in the wireless space.

 

Expected Output: (Total 4 years)

  • The submitted proposal should have a clear three-years-timeline of base station design, implementation/testing plan, along with expected milestones and deliverables. It should follow all the major functions of 3GPP 5G standards and 5G evolution.
  • Additional 1 year (4th year, or from second year onwards to fourth year) can be planned for field trials and commercialization.
  • The final deliverable should include an end-to-end system demonstration and trial.
  • The final deliverable should be in a form that can be commercialized.
  • Skilled Human resource development in the areas related to the proposal, which makes them eligible to get a job or found their own company as entrepreneurs.
  • The proposal should also explain possible plans for commercialization of the base station.
  • IP/IPR.
  • Papers (published in reputable peer reviewed venues (Journals/International Conferences)).
  • One/multiple national, and at least one international, collaboration(s).

 

Funding: The proposal should include a year wise recurring and non-recurring heading expenditures. The total amount depends on the project details and their justification submitted in the proposal.

  • In the above expenditure, how much does the proposal need from this TIH?
  • Is there any co-funding source to support the above activity of R&D related to 5G base station and commercialization? If yes, what is the relationship of IPR sharing with this TIH?

 

Review: There will be a review by the TIH once every six months. The review will cover both the technical progress and the financial expenditure. The TIH has all the rights to withdraw support based on the progress.
